Trularin is correct about the drain not being excessive if she has a clock or anything else that is hot at all times. Battery could just be so low in capacity that it will not hold a charge unless running. The load test is the easiest way to check that. If the battery shows ok, then make sure the alternator is putting out a full charge when it is running.
